Purchasing power stays near-even: BEA RPP moves only from 90.8 to 89.4 (ratio 0.98), inside a ±5% band. HUD 2BR Fair Market Rent barely moves ($1,204 → $1,187); the housing line is not the swing factor on this corridor.
Lynchburg leads on 5 of 7 federal dimensions, a destination-heavy ledger. Lynchburg sits #16 of 387 metros on PlainRelocate livability (top third of the corpus). Baton Rouge is #291/387 on the same ranking. Composite verdict: Favorable. Override it with the dimension table below.
BLS OEWS median salary moves $1,186 lower ($61,934 → $60,748). Labor-market size: 395,730 tracked jobs at origin vs 88,410 at destination.
State retirement friendliness is near-even: Louisiana 67 (C, #15/51) vs Virginia 64 (C, #20/51). Full state tax and healthcare sub-scores sit in the retirement desk below.
